How the work flows

Trigger: A new product introduction, facility launch, or regulatory change necessitates a standardized method for tracking production lots.

  1. Identify regulatory and traceability requirements for the product
  2. Define the schema structure including date, facility, and sequence codes
  3. Draft the batch numbering standard operating procedure
  4. Review and approve the schema with quality assurance teams
  5. Configure the numbering logic in enterprise planning and execution systems
  6. Validate the automated generation of batch numbers

Outcome: A compliant batch numbering schema is approved, documented, and configured within enterprise manufacturing systems.
